86514 ZIP Code — Teec Nos Pos, AZ
Apache County, Arizona
ZIP code 86514 is located in
Teec Nos Pos ,
Arizona ,
within Apache County .
It covers approximately 692.40 square miles and serves a population of
3,212 residents.
This is a standard ZIP code in the Mountain (MT) timezone,
served by area code 928 .
About ZIP code 86514
The housing stock consists of predominantly single-family detached homes. Most homes were built in the 1990s, giving the area an established character. Median home value is $59,400. Owner-occupancy sits near the national average at 72%.
Median household income is $43,068. Poverty affects 27% of residents, above the national average. SNAP benefit usage at 26% of households reflects economic stress in the area. 39% of households receive Social Security income, suggesting a notable retiree or disability population.
The dominant occupation class is management, business, and professional, with education and healthcare as the leading industry. An above-average commute of 40 minutes suggests many residents work outside the immediate area.
College attainment at 9% is below the national average, consistent with a trades and production-oriented local economy.
Health indicators show elevated rates of diabetes (19%), smoking (30%), poor mental health (22%) compared to national benchmarks. 28% of residents lack health insurance, above the national average.
Notable community characteristics include Spanish spoken in 25% of households.
Overall, ZIP code 86514 reflects a community defined by a trades-oriented workforce, economic challenges above the national average, a significant Social Security-dependent population, and elevated reliance on food assistance.
